Firhadh vs Gambian Mongoose
Euphorbia abdelkuri compared with Mungos gambianus
Key Differences
- Firhadh is Endangered while Gambian Mongoose is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Firhadh | Gambian Mongoose |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Malpighiales (Malpighiales) | Carnivora (Carnivorans) |
| Family | Euphorbiaceae | Herpestidae |
| Genus | Euphorbia | Mungos |
| Species | Euphorbia abdelkuri | Mungos gambianus |
